WebThe Eyemouth Disaster was caused by a European windstorm which struck the south-eastern coast of Scotland (Berwickshire), and England on 14 October 1881. One hundred and eighty-nine fishermen, mostly from the village of Eyemouth, were drowned. The event is still referred to locally as "Black Friday". Webfishing sites close to eyemouth fishing in St Abbs (3.8 km) fishing in Berwick (14 km) fishing in Scremerston (16 km) fishing in Cockburnspath (18 km) fishing in … WebColdingham Sands is a sheltered sandy beach at the mouth of the Buskin Burn, on the coast of the Scottish Borders. This beautiful beach stretches for a kilometre within Coldingham Bay. There is a rocky shore at either end of the beach.
